>> On 18 December 2017 at 17:19, Brad Peczka <b...@bradpeczka.com> wrote:
>> Best routing you'll get at the moment is SEA-ME-WE 3 (when it's up, hah) to 
>> Singapore, overland to Malaysia, and then via SAFE to South Africa.
>> 
> SEA-ME-WE 3 also lands in Penang eh? Shouldn't be any reason to get off in 
> Singapore and go overland.
>  
>> You'll need to be choosy about your provider though - given Telstra Global 
>> have an interest in both cables, they might be a good first start.
>> 
>> There was talk of a consortium called the Australia West Express putting in 
>> a cable between Perth and Djibouti via Diego Garcia, who would be the best 
>> bet for a low latency Africa link, but they've gone very quiet of late...
